Where the 938 Overlay Reaches: Same Map, Different Number

The 938 area code shares its entire footprint with 256 — it is not a separate region, just a second set of numbers layered over the same 23 counties. Huntsville anchors the zone, but coverage stretches from the Tennessee border down through the Appalachian foothills. - Huntsville — the anchor city and home to Redstone Arsenal
- Decatur and Florence — manufacturing and river-town hubs west of Huntsville
- Madison and Athens — fast-growing suburbs feeding the aerospace workforce
- Scottsboro and Fort Payne — Appalachian foothill communities in the northeast
- Gadsden — an industrial anchor at the southern edge of the coverage zone
938 Arrived in 2010 — Here's Why Alabama Needed It
- Before 2010 — 256 alone covered all 23 counties after splitting from 205 in 1998, and its supply of fresh numbers was running out.
- July 10, 2010 — regulators activated the 938 area code as an overlay instead of splitting the region a second time.
- Since then — every call in the zone has needed 10-digit dialing, and 938 has quietly become the default for new activations.

Redstone's Next Chapter: Space Command and the Huntsville Hiring Wave

Generic guides mention Redstone Arsenal and stop there. What they miss is the specific wave of 2026 growth driving demand for new 938 area code numbers right now.
- Space Command's move — U.S. Space Command's headquarters relocated to Redstone Arsenal, with a ribbon-cutting in April 2026 and roughly 1,400 jobs shifting to Huntsville over five years
- FBI expansion — the FBI's Huntsville presence has grown from 500 employees in 2018 to more than 2,000 today, with capacity planned for 5,000 by 2028
- National recognition — Huntsville was ranked the best place to live in the country for 2026, pulling in even more relocating workers and new employers

Ten Digits, Every Time: Dialing Rules for the 938/256 Overlay

Every number in the 938 area code runs on Central Time, observing CST (UTC−6) in winter and CDT (UTC−5) after Daylight Saving Time begins. Because 938 and 256 share territory, dialing habits from the single-code era no longer work.
- Local calls require the full 10-digit format: 938-XXX-XXXX
- International callers dial +1-938-XXX-XXXX
- Seven-digit dialing has not worked in this zone since 2010
- East Coast contacts sit one hour ahead of Huntsville's Central Time
- West Coast contacts run two hours behind, so late mornings work best for outreach

Is That 938 Call Real? What Huntsville Residents Are Reporting
The area code 938 prefix is genuine and assigned to real North Alabama numbers, but scammers spoof it just like any other growing area code. Fraud reports in the region skew toward a few repeat patterns.
- Fake IRS and tax-debt collection calls timed around filing season
- Bogus job offers referencing Redstone Arsenal or defense contractors to sound credible
- Robocalls pitching extended car warranties to numbers that never registered one
- One-ring missed calls designed to bait a costly callback
Under FCC guidelines, carriers must authenticate outbound caller ID through STIR/SHAKEN, so a legitimate local number still carries real weight even as spoofing attempts continue.
